你查询的IP:[123.56.180.66]  地理位置:中国–北京–北京阿里云BGP数据中心

最新查询202.130.107.206 221.253.204.176 221.63.5.172 58.66.128.3 221.12.89.24 60.55.30.154 121.8.132.20 59.151.27.46 122.49.94.28 203.86.77.136 123.56.180.66 192.83.169.60 202.38.146.196 117.120.64.185 121.248.18.92 203.223.114.161 120.48.228.124 121.4.254.21 166.111.249.175 121.48.203.112 167.139.31.192 114.80.193.112 202.160.176.87 202.122.64.89 116.70.223.18 124.68.242.111 121.16.100.16 202.127.208.73 125.96.14.71 202.41.240.162 119.4.81.0 60.235.194.148